Deep roots where there is a shortage of water.

Shallow roots where there is plenty of water near the surface.

Tall stems to reach the sunlight.

Short stems to prevent lodging from strong winds.

Wide leaves to capture as much sunlight as possible.

Narrow leaves to guard against dessication.

What are some examples of adaptation of animals and plants?

Some examples of animal adaptations include camouflage in chameleons, hibernation in bears, and echolocation in bats. Plant adaptations include succulence in desert plants to store water, thorns and spines on cacti for protection, and the ability of some plants to close their leaves in response to touch.
